Premium collectors of health Insurance end training

Kyebi (E/R), Aug. 21, GNA – A two-day training programme for 108 premium collectors of the East Akim District Health Insurance Scheme ended at Kyebi on Friday.

The participants of the training programme were educated on how to use the registration books of the scheme, recording of the premium collected and support the coding of the district for the smooth implementation of the scheme.

Closing the ceremony, the East Akim District Chief Executive, Mr Emmanuel Victor Asihene urged the premium collectors to see their service as their contribution to the provision of health security to the people in the district.

He said experience with revenue collectors had often been an issue of mistrust and inefficiency but since their remuneration would be based on the amount they collect, he expressed the hope that they would take the work seriously and work hard to make money for themselves and the scheme.

Mr Asihene warned that though he could see high enthusiasm among them, their performance would be closely monitored and those who would fall short of expectations would be replaced.
